David Rothschild, Developer in Los Angeles, CA, United States

David Rothschild

Software Developer

Location
Los Angeles, CA, United States
Toptal Member Since
November 19, 2015

Dave has 15 years of experience building web applications, including full-stack development. He has a passion for code and an entrepreneurial spirit. He has worked in all kinds of teams, and is particularly drawn to startups and new ideas.

David is available for hire
Hire David

Portfolio

Toptal Clients
SQL, Python, Ruby, JavaScript, PHP
The Creative Group
WordPress, Ruby on Rails (RoR), Ruby, Django, JavaScript, PHP

Location

Los Angeles, CA, United States

Availability

Part-time

Preferred Environment

Git, Eclipse, Notepad++, Windows, Debian Linux

The most amazing...

...thing I've built recently is a web app where people can map their world travels, earn badges, and share with friends.

Work Experience

2015 - PRESENT

Freelance Full-stack Developer

Toptal Clients
  • Rebuilt a legacy code SaaS product into Laravel Lumen.
  • Created a custom Shopify App with third-party API integration.
  • Built various new WordPress/WooCommerce-based sites.
  • Maintained and enhanced legacy codebases to fix problems and reduce technical debt.
  • Migrated a legacy ColdFusion site into WordPress including a new custom-built theme.
Technologies: SQL, Python, Ruby, JavaScript, PHP
2016 - 2017

Director of Digital Services

Spotlight Marketing Communications
  • Designed and developed websites for clients.
  • Consulted on online marketing strategy.
  • Managed a team of freelancers and subcontractors.
Technologies: Management, SQL, PHP
2014 - 2015

Full-stack Developer

The Creative Group
  • Built a website and social game app for a major automobile manufacturer as part of a larger advertising campaign.
  • Contributed to the development and roll-out of a brand new website for another automotive company.
  • Created custom eCommerce solutions for a luxury goods brand using WordPress and WooCommerce.
  • Created custom apps for high-volume Shopify store.
  • Built a reviews/directory web app using PHP, MySQL.
Technologies: WordPress, Ruby on Rails (RoR), Ruby, Django, JavaScript, PHP
2014 - 2015

Senior Software Developer

Branded4Good LLC
  • Jumped in when a previous, struggling developer abandoned ship, and got multiple projects back on track to successful completion.
  • Worked on a class management system for a Southern California school district using PHP and PostgreSQL.
  • Completed a team registration & management system for a youth sports league.
  • Built a database app for a non-profit working special needs individual using AngularJS, PHP, and MySQL.
  • Debugged and fixed hard-to-find bugs in poor-quality legacy code, and helped move the organization toward good coding practices and standards.
Technologies: AngularJS, JavaScript, PostgreSQL, PHP
2011 - 2013

Project Manager, Web Developer

Cymetrix
  • Contributed front-end design and development for a web app used daily by hundreds of hospitals.
  • Managed projects, prepared requirements documents and mockups, and established policies and procedures for development and deployment.
  • Facilitated product training sessions for end users and clients, up to and including C-Suite audiences.
  • Integrated with various healthcare technologies related to business intelligence, analytics, and workflow.
  • Conducted user acceptance testing and quality assurance.
Technologies: SharePoint, Microsoft SQL Server, JavaScript

Skills

Languages

PHP, SQL, JavaScript, Python, Ruby, C++, Visual Basic .NET (VB.NET)

Frameworks

Slim, AngularJS, Bootstrap, Vanilla JS, CakePHP, CodeIgniter, Ember.js, Ruby on Rails (RoR), Django, Symfony, Laravel

Libraries/APIs

Authorize.net, jQuery, Google Maps, PayPal API, Google API, Shopify API, Node.js, PhantomJS, Vimeo API, Twitter API, Facebook API, Dropbox API, Coinbase API, Modernizr

Paradigms

Functional Programming, Agile Software Development, Object-oriented Programming (OOP), Management

Platforms

WordPress, Shopify, Magento, SharePoint, Windows, Eclipse, Salesforce, CentOS, Debian Linux, Linux, Ubuntu

Storage

PostgreSQL, MySQL, SQLite, Microsoft SQL Server

Other

Software Development, Bitcoin, IIS

Tools

Piwik, Notepad++, Git, Adobe Creative Suite, Adobe Photoshop, RabbitMQ, Apache, AutoCAD

Education

2002 - 2006

B.Sc. Degree in Business

California State Polytechnic University, Pomona - California